Khirsara (Gunau) - Lakhpat, Kachchh

Khirsara (Gunau) is a village situated in the Lakhpat taluka of Kachchh district, Gujarat. It is located approximately 65 km from the tehsil headquarters in Dayapar and around 160 km from the district headquarters in Bhuj. Pipar serves as the Gram Panchayat for Khirsara (Gunau) village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Khirsara (Gunau) is 506510. The village covers a total geographical area of 678.8 hectares and falls under the 370655 pincode. Bhuj is the nearest town, located about 160 km away.

Khirsara (Gunau) village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Khirsara (Gunau)

According to the 2011 Census, Khirsara (Gunau) village had a total population of 144 people, including 79 males and 65 females, living in 34 households. The sex ratio was 823 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 57.85%, with male literacy at 64.06% and female literacy at 50.88%.

Transport and Connectivity of Khirsara (Gunau)

Khirsara (Gunau) is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within >10 km of the village.
